1kg=2.2lb; 77lb would be equivalent to?

1 kg is not 2.2 pounds.
1 kg of mass weighs 2.2 pounds on Earth, 5.8 ounces on the Moon,
and 13.3 ounces on Mars.
If something weighs 77 pounds on Earth, then its mass is about 34.9 kg.
